In “Chernobylite,” players are thrust into the hauntingly realistic world of the Chernobyl disaster, where they must navigate the desolate wasteland and uncover the mysteries that lie within. This survival horror game offers a unique and immersive experience that will leave players on the edge of their seats.

The game takes place in the Chernobyl Exclusion Zone, a place that still holds the scars of the nuclear disaster that occurred in 1986. As players explore the area, they will encounter the eerie remains of buildings, abandoned vehicles, and other signs of the tragedy that unfolded. The attention to detail is astounding and adds to the overall sense of unease and foreboding.

One of the standout features of “Chernobylite” is its emphasis on survival. Players must scavenge for resources, manage their inventory, and make tough decisions in order to stay alive. The zone is filled with dangers, including mutated creatures and hostile humans, and players must use their wits and skills to overcome these obstacles.

The game also includes a crafting system, allowing players to create weapons, armor, and other essential items. This adds a strategic element to the gameplay, as players must carefully manage their resources and choose what to craft based on their current situation.

One of the most impressive aspects of “Chernobylite” is its narrative. The game weaves a complex and engaging story, filled with twists and turns that will keep players hooked from beginning to end. The protagonist, Igor, is a former employee of the Chernobyl power plant who returns years later to search for his missing girlfriend. As players progress, they will uncover dark secrets and make choices that will impact the outcome of the story.

The graphics in “Chernobylite” are stunning, with detailed environments that bring the world to life. The lighting and atmosphere are particularly well done, adding to the sense of dread and suspense. The sound design is equally impressive, with haunting music and atmospheric effects that further immerse players in the game’s world.

Can you build and upgrade your base in Chernobylite?

Yes, players can build and upgrade their base in Chernobylite. The base serves as a central hub where players can rest, craft items, and plan their next missions. They can also recruit other survivors to join their cause and help in their efforts.
